len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 @Override public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 @Override public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 @Override public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 @Override public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 @Override public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);
/** * Encodes the specified <code>byte</code> to this output stream. * @param c the <code>byte</code>. * @exception IOException if an I/O error occurs. */ @Override public void write(int c) throws IOException { c = c & 0xff; // Turn off the MSB. if (c == ' ') output('_', false); else if (c < 040 || c >= 0177 || specials.indexOf(c) >= 0) // Encoding required. output(c, true); else // No encoding required output(c, false); }
len = BEncoderStream.encodedLength(bytes); else // "Q" len = QEncoderStream.encodedLength(bytes, encodingWord); eos = new BEncoderStream(os); else // "Q" encoding eos = new QEncoderStream(os, encodingWord);